En la página principal de los foros
encontrarás los enlaces al
feed general
y al de cada uno de los foros.
Subscribete para mantenerte informado de los cambios y responde a las dudas siempre que te sea posible
yo puedo ayudarte si quieres escribeme a mael_the_druid@hotm ...
y que librerías pide? yo no he visto ninguna :-(
Pon en el classpath las librerias que te pide.
Buenas. Soy novato en J2ME. Quiro hacer una aplicación que u ...
Buenas compañeros. Soy novatísimo en J2ME. Necesito extraer ...
| archivo de configuracion | 19/06/2008 05:55 | |
| koringap |
es posible incorporar a un jar un archivo de configuracion q sea leido desde la aplicacion, con la intencion de generar una sola apalicacion, q dependiendo del archivo de configuracion tenga distintas funcionalidades? por que la opcion que tengo es usar los registros pero tendria q psarle los paramentros al ejecutar el programa, pero preferiria q los incluyera en el jar. |
|
|
||
| RE: archivo de configuracion | 19/06/2008 20:54 | |
| phobeous |
Si, puedes incorporarlo y leerlo usando el método getResourceAsStream de la clase Class. Lo que si debes tener en cuenta es que este fichero va incrustado en tu .jar y que no puedes modificarlo. Saludos |
|
|
||
| RE: RE: archivo de configuracion | 20/06/2008 22:35 | |
| koringap |
Hola muchas gracias por tu respuesta, encontre un codigo de ejemplo en esta pagina, lo descargue pero no me funciono, y me ha costado encontrarmas, puedes ayudarme a hacer que funcione?? me dice que no encuentra el archivo. http://www.todosymbian.com/posts2961-45.html< /p> ese es el foro, el link directo alarchivo es: http://www.todosymbian.com/modules.php?name=Forums &file=download&id=575
|
|
|
||
| Clase para abrir ficheros de texto en el .jar | 21/06/2008 12:25 | |
| phobeous |
import java.io.InputStreamReader; import java.io.InputStream; /** * Clase para&nb sp;leer ficheros incrustados en el .jar del MIDlet * @author phobeous */ public class JarFileReader { /** * Método estático que&nb sp;recibe un InputStream obtenido como&n bsp;recurso * de cualquiera de las clases i ncluídas en el .jar del MIDlet. * Un forma de invocarlo ser&iacu te;a desde el método startApp () de nuestro * MIDlet: * * public void startApp() * { * try * { * String ficheroDeTexto = JarFileReader.readTex tFile(this.getClass().getResourceAsStream("/data/ficher o.txt")); * } * catch(Exception ex) * {} * } * * El fichero debe estar en la&n bsp;ruta "/data/fichero.txt" dentro  ;del fichero .jar * / public static String readTextFile(InputStream jarInputStream) {   ; try {   ; InputStreamReader isr = new InputStreamReader(is);   ;   ; int charReaded = -1;   ; StringBuffer sb = new StringBuffer();   ;   ; do   ; {   ; charReaded = isr.read();   ; if(charReaded != -1)   ; {   ; sb   ; }   ; }while(charReaded != -1);   ; return sb.length() > 0 ? sb.toString() : null; } catch(Exception ex) {   ; return null; } } }
Recuerda que este código es para leer un fichero de texto incrustado dentro del .jar del MIDlet. Puedes añadir métodos para leer ficheros binarios. La técnica es similar a la usada por la clase Image para cargar imágenes desde el fichero .jar. Si lo que deseas es acceder al sistema de ficheros del dispositivo, deberías usar la JSR-75. Saludos. PD: vaya un follón de Syntax Highlighting! |
|
|
||
| RE: archivo de configuracion | 24/06/2008 17:08 | |
| koringap |
Muchas gracias por tu ayuda.... pero aun no me acostumbro a programar java y me lanza error de que la calse no es un midlet... intente con el codigo tal cual me lo presentaste, y introduciendolo en un aplicacion q y ame funciona, en abmbos cassos me dijo que noe ra un midlet.... seria posible que me pasaras el src, funcionando?? es mucho pedir?? gracias.. |
|
|
||
| RE: archivo de configuracion | 25/06/2008 21:23 | |
| phobeous |
Hola koringap, más fácil aún, sólo tienes que añadir una clase a tu aplicación y llamarla JarFileReader, luego copia y pega el método readTextFile y debería funcionarte. Saludos. |
|
|
||
| RE: archivo de configuracion | 25/06/2008 23:35 | |
| anonymous |
holas koringap: ayudsaaaa S.O.S holas quisiera un ejemplo de tratamiento de archivo binarios en java, y sus repectivos mantenimientos (insertar , eliminar, listar, consultar, actualizacion del registro cabecera, etc).. por favor es urgente, yo solo domino el c++ y el visual basic pero java no lo se hacer por las innumerabes clases q tiene y no se q clases usa ... gracias.. si puedes repondeme a mi corrreo.. : black_luster@hotmail.com |
|
|
||
| RE: RE: archivo de configuracion | 26/06/2008 15:43 | |
| koringap | yo no tengo idea de mantencion, se algo de java pero jams habia escuchado de eso... | |
|
||
| RE: archivo de configuracion | 30/06/2008 12:34 | |
| anonymous |
Hola, yo tengo un problema parecido. Tengo una aplicacion en java, y me gustaría tener unos parametros de configuración en un fichero binario,(que se lea al iniciar la aplicacion y se guarde al cerrar) pero tambien me gustaría que ese archivo se pudiera modificar desde la misma aplicación y guardar, para que los parametros hayan cambiado cuando vuelva a abrir la aplicacion. Si este fichero está dentro del .jar, hay alguna manera de hacerlo? He probado con un classLoader y una URL, ocn un File y una URI, y como una URL asStream, pero no funciona de ningna de esas maneras, ni siquiera lo lee... Espero que alguien me pueda ayudar |
|
|
||
| RE: RE: archivo de configuracion | 01/07/2008 17:54 | |
| phobeous |
Hola a tod@s, para almacenar la configuración de tu aplicación MIDP tienes 2 opciones:
Si es sólo como comentáis, para almacenar datos de configuración, con la primera opción vais sobrados. Es la que yo escogería. No recuerdo quién, ni cuándo ni dónde, pero sé que existe una implementación de la clase File basada en el RMS. Probablemente esté en sourceforge, así que si queréis una solución intermedia, buscad ahí. Saludos! |
|
|
||
| RE: RE: archivo de configuracion | 01/07/2008 17:56 | |
| phobeous |
Hola a tod@s, para almacenar la configuración de tu aplicación MIDP tienes 2 opciones:
Si es sólo como comentáis, para almacenar datos de configuración, con la primera opción vais sobrados. Es la que yo escogería. No recuerdo quién, ni cuándo ni dónde, pero sé que existe una implementación de la clase File basada en el RMS. Probablemente esté en sourceforge, así que si queréis una solución intermedia, buscad ahí. Saludos! |
|
|
||
| RE: RE: archivo de configuracion | 01/07/2008 18:17 | |
| phobeous |
Hola a tod@s, para almacenar la configuración de tu aplicación MIDP tienes 2 opciones: 1) Usar el RMS: presente en todas las implementaciones, aunque puede que con limitación en espacio. Si es sólo para almacenar datos de configuración, debería bastarte. 2) Usar FileConnection: presente sólo en aquellos dispositivos que implementen la JSR-75 (creo que la 75...). Puedes acceder al sistema de ficheros, pero si no firmas tu MIDlet el AMS pedirá confirmación al usuario. Si es sólo como comentáis, para almacenar datos de configuración, con la primera opción vais sobrados. Es la que yo escogería. No recuerdo quién, ni cuándo ni dónde, pero sé que existe una implementación de la clase File basada en el RMS. Probablemente esté en sourceforge, así que si queréis una solución intermedia, buscad ahí. Saludos! |
|
|
||